Steve Carpenter, 63, of Hamburg, died Sunday, September 3, 2017, at his residence. Mr. Carpenter was a native of Hamburg and a former resident of Pensacola, Florida having moved back to Hamburg a year ago. He was a 1972 graduate of Hamburg High School, a retired paint salesman and owned his own painting company in Pensacola. He attended the Fellowship Baptist Church in Snyder.

He is preceded in death by his mother, Maxine Pierce Carpenter, his father, William Van Carpenter and a sister, Sarah Elizabeth Carpenter.

He is survived by a son, Shane Carpenter and wife, Sativa, of Crossett; a brother, David Carpenter and wife, Belinda, of Monticello; a sister, Claire McCants and husband, Art, of Camden; six grandchildren, Ryan Carpenter and wife, Danna, Brandon Carpenter, Josh Cunningham and wife, Lauren, Cheyenne Pippen and husband, Jarrod, Katie Cunningham and fiancé, Austin Boyster and Anslee Layton and four great-grandchildren, Conner and Blakely Cunningham, Jace Pippen and Abbott Boyster.

A memorial service will be held at 2 p.m., Sunday, September 17, 2017, in the Hamburg Cemetery. All of his family and friends are invited to attend. A private burial was held in the Hamburg Cemetery.
